Ensemble Gombert are no strangers to All Saints’ or to much of the Melbourne choral musical scene. Founded by John O’Donnell in 1990, it has since then been Melbourne’s outstanding chamber choir. The Ensemble’s subscription concerts are broadcast regularly on ABC Classic FM, and it has recorded several albums. Complementing its annual concert series have been numerous return appearances at the Woodend Winter Arts Festival, a highlight being last year’s virtuoso performance of Bach’s St John Passion. It specialises in a cappella performance of Franco-Flemish music of the High Renaissance. However, its repertoire has ranged over many centuries, as their program at All Saints’ Church will show.
